An ectopic pregnancy happens when a fertilized egg attaches outside the uterus and starts to grow there. The most common place is in a Fallopian tube, but it can also happen in the ovary, abdomen, or the lower part of the uterus (the cervix).

Toddlers may not be able to clearly express their pain or understand numeric pain scales. Observing signs like restlessness, crying, facial expressions, or changes in behavior is often the best way to assess pain in young children.

This may suggest a tension pneumothorax, a condition where air becomes trapped in the chest, pressing on the lungs and pushing the trachea to one side. It is a medical emergency that requires immediate treatment. The other options are concerning but not as immediately life-threatening

Postpartum Hemorrhages are also called PPH.
There are two types of Postpartum Hemorrhages which are:
Primary Postpartum Hemorrhage
Primary postpartum hemorrhage is heavy bleeding that happens within the first 24 hours after giving birth. It can be dangerous if not treated quickly.
Secondary Postpartum Hemorrhage
Secondary postpartum hemorrhage is heavy bleeding that happens more than 24 hours but within 6 weeks after giving birth. It can be serious and needs medical attention.

H Influenza stands for Haemophiles Influenza.
It’s a bacterial infection not viral infection.
It spreads through respiratory droplets when an infected person coughs or sneezes.
It primarily causes respiratory illnesses and, in severe cases, can lead to infections like meningitis or pneumonia.
